Definition of cradle

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of cradle is as below...

Cradle (n.) Infancy, or very early life..

Encradle :: Encradle (v. t.) To lay in a cradle.
Cradle :: Cradle (v. t.) To transport a vessel by means of a cradle.
Rock :: Rock (v. t.) To cause to sway backward and forward, as a body resting on a support beneath; as, to rock a cradle or chair; to cause to vibrate; to cause to reel or totter..
Cradle :: Cradle (n.) An implement consisting of a broad scythe for cutting grain, with a set of long fingers parallel to the scythe, designed to receive the grain, and to lay it evenly in a swath..
Solen :: Solen (n.) A cradle, as for a broken limb. See Cradle, 6..
Discradle :: Discradle (v. t.) To take from a cradle.
Rocker :: Rocker (n.) One who rocks; specifically, one who rocks a cradle..
Cradle :: Cradle (n.) A tool used in mezzotint engraving, which, by a rocking motion, raises burrs on the surface of the plate, so preparing the ground..
Cradle :: Cradle (v. t.) To nurse or train in infancy.
Rocker :: Rocker (n.) A skate with a curved blade, somewhat resembling in shape the rocker of a cradle..
Cradle :: Cradle (n.) A frame to keep the bedclothes from contact with the person.
Cot :: Cot (n.) A sleeping place of limited size; a little bed; a cradle; a piece of canvas extended by a frame, used as a bed..
Rock :: Rock (v. t.) To move as in a cradle; hence, to put to sleep by rocking; to still; to quiet..
Cradle :: Cradle (n.) A bed or cot for a baby, oscillating on rockers or swinging on pivots; hence, the place of origin, or in which anything is nurtured or protected in the earlier period of existence; as, a cradle of crime; the cradle of liberty..
Cradle :: Cradle (n.) A suspended scaffold used in shafts.
Bassinet :: Bassinet (n.) A wicker basket, with a covering or hood over one end, in which young children are placed as in a cradle..
Slice :: Slice (v. t.) One of the wedges by which the cradle and the ship are lifted clear of the building blocks to prepare for launching.
Cradle :: Cradle (n.) The ribbing for vaulted ceilings and arches intended to be covered with plaster.
Cradle :: Cradle (n.) A machine on rockers, used in washing out auriferous earth; -- also called a rocker..
Cradle :: Cradle (v. t.) To lay to rest, or rock, as in a cradle; to lull or quiet, as by rocking..
